The Veneno is the fastest road-going car that Lamborghini has ever built, and it’s also based on last year’s Aventador.

Aside from creating the car in a celebration of all things Italian (only 3 will be made, Red, White and Green) it’s also an opportunity for Lamborghini to piss off their country-men Ferrari who are announcing the long-awaited successor to the Enzo sometime today.

The Veneno (Spanish for Venom) is, as is customary, based on a Spanish fighting bull, and it will shuttle from 0-100 in 2.8 secs thanks to it’s 552kW V12 engine.

Oh, and the price, 4.5 million dollars.
